#350487 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#350487 is composed of 20.8% red, 1.6%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.7% cyan, 97%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 262.4 degrees, a saturation of 94.2% and a lightness of 27.3%. #350487 color hex could be obtained by blending #6a08ff with #00000f.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#350487

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f4eef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#350487

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#454447 is the less saturated color, while #350487 is the most saturated one.
